Brennan Investment Group began construction on two Class-A speculative industrial buildings on 29 acres in La Vergne, Tennessee.
The two-building industrial park, totaling 351,200 square feet, is expected to be completed in the second quarter of 2026.
The development is located in the highly desirable Southeast industrial submarket, which is one of Nashville’s largest and most-established industrial submarkets. The property is located just 10 miles from Nashville International Airport and five miles from the Interstate-24 interchange at Waldron Road, providing convenient access to Nashville’s three major interstates.
Brennan will build 167,200- and 184,000-square-foot, rear-load industrial buildings, each designed to accommodate up to four tenants. Building depths range between 250 and 260 feet to allow for efficient tenant demising.
This project features first class amenities, including ample trailer and employee parking, 32-foot clear height, and ESFR sprinkler system. The project also includes substantial offsite road improvements, including widening Minerva Drive and adding a new traffic signal and turn lanes at the intersection of Minerva Drive and Murfreesboro Road.
